Ryan Cherki Heroics Send Manchester City Into League Cup Semi Finals

News Mania Desk /Piyal Chatterjee/24th December 2025

Manchester City booked their place in the League Cup semi‑finals with an impressive 2‑0 victory over Brentford in the quarter‑finals on Wednesday, with French midfielder Ryan Cherki delivering a standout performance that set the tone for the win. City will now face defending champions Newcastle United in the last four.

Cherki opened the scoring in the 32nd minute with a stunning long‑range strike that curled into the top corner, giving City the lead and energising the hosts at the Etihad Stadium. The goal proved decisive as the Blues asserted control in a match that saw rotation from manager Pep Guardiola, who rested key players including star striker Erling Haaland given the demands of a busy festive fixture schedule.

City’s second goal arrived in the second half when Savinho found the net with a shot that took a deflection off a defender and looped over the Brentford goalkeeper, extending the lead and sealing the comfortable win. The result marked City’s sixth straight victory in all competitions and their first return to the League Cup semi‑finals in five seasons after a period of absence from the competition’s latter stages.

Across the country at St James’ Park, Newcastle United also secured their place in the semis, edging past Fulham 2‑1 thanks to a dramatic late header by Lewis Miley. Newcastle had taken an early lead through Yoane Wissa before Fulham levelled, but Miley’s stoppage‑time winner ensured the Magpies advanced and set up a compelling semi‑final tie against City.

The semi‑final draw also features Chelsea, who progressed with a 3‑1 victory over Cardiff City, and they await the winner of the Arsenal versus Crystal Palace quarter‑final. Both semi‑final ties will be played over two legs early next year, with the final scheduled at Wembley Stadium in March.
